The cellular phase composition doesn't have to stay continuous. A separation by which the cellular period composition is altered during the separation method is described as a gradient elution.[38][39] One example is, a gradient can start off at ten% methanol in h2o, and close at 90% methanol in water right after 20 minutes. The two parts of the cell section are usually termed "A" and "B"; A may be the "weak" solvent which permits the solute to elute only slowly, though B is the "potent" solvent which rapidly elutes the solutes from website the column.
